Transaction 84fc9a62131c27c57efcaeb761ce02cdae88ceefcaf337f4b0556a418d79d760
1 Input
1 Output
-
84fc9a62131c27c57efcaeb761ce02cdae88ceefcaf337f4b0556a418d79d760:0
- value
- 276302653
- script pubkey
- OP_0 OP_PUSHBYTES_20 89d91aafad02caec97ce49cd4c78e9ca27e16bff
- address
- bc1q38v34tadqt9we97wf8x5c78fegn7z6lljcmcak